[f-nsp] BI-RX16 Power problem

Martin Pels martin.pels at ams-ix.net
Thu Jun 5 04:40:06 EDT 2014


Hi Dave,

Did you remove the PSU that tripped the breaker? It looks like it might be
hogging the I2C bus, causing readout errors for other components.

Kind regards,
Martin

On Thu, 5 Jun 2014 00:03:09 +0000
Dave Peters - Terabit Systems <Dave at terabitsystems.com> wrote:

> Hi all--
> 
> This is more like a disaster. Had a power failure on a BI-RX16-AC running 2.900c. One power tripped the breaker, and after another trip and a reboot, the whole thing wouldn't come up, and all the EEPROMs seem to have "failed." Can one rogue power fry an entire 16-slot RX chassis? Anyone seen this before? There's no way to replace the EEPROM chips, right? I doubt this is recoverable, but if anyone's got a tip, I'd love to hear it.
> 
> Here's a sample from the boot process:
> 
> SNM4/FE2 initialization successful.
> SNM4/FE3 initialization successful.
> AC Power Supply 1  is Installed (OK)
> Power Supply 2  is Not Installed (FAILED)
> Warn:rw_read_power_supply_reg: valere_i2c_read() (ret = 32) && cherokee_i2c_read() (ret = -2) failled
> Warn:rw_read_power_supply_reg: rw_unselect_mux() failed for mux 0 (ret = -2)
> Error:rw_check_a_power_status: can't read power supply 2 model_number register
> AC Power Supply 3  is Installed (OK)
> Error:rw_select_mux_channel: channel: written = 5, read = 0
> Warn:rw_read_power_supply_reg: rw_select_mux_channel() failed for mux 0 channel 5 (ret = -1)
> Error:rw_check_a_power_status: can't read power supply 3 model_number register
> AC Power Supply 4  is Installed (OK)
> Power Supply 5  is Not Installed (FAILED)
> Power Supply 6  is Not Installed (FAILED)
> Power Supply 7  is Not Installed (FAILED)
> Power Supply 8  is Not Installed (FAILED)
> Error:rw_select_mux_channel: channel: written = 0, read = 0
> Warn:rw_read_at24c02a_eeprom: rw_select_mux_channel() failed for mux 0 channel 0 (ret = -1)
> Warn:get_lp_pwr_usage: read LP EEPROM failed for slot 1
> Slot 1 will not be powered on.
> Error:rw_select_mux_channel: channel: written = 0, read = 0
> Warn:rw_read_at24c02a_eeprom: rw_select_mux_channel() failed for mux 0 channel 0 (ret = -1)
> Warn:get_lp_pwr_usage: read LP EEPROM failed for slot 3
> Slot 3 will not be powered on.
> Error:rw_select_mux_channel: channel: written = 1, read = 0
> Warn:rw_read_at24c02a_eeprom: rw_select_mux_channel() failed for mux 0 channel 1 (ret = -1)
> Warn:get_lp_pwr_usage: read LP EEPROM failed for slot 6
> Slot 6 will not be powered on.
> Error:rw_select_mux_channel: channel: written = 1, read = 0
> Warn:rw_read_at24c02a_eeprom: rw_select_mux_channel() failed for mux 0 channel 1 (ret = -1)
> Warn:get_lp_pwr_usage: read LP EEPROM failed for slot 8
> Slot 8 will not be powered on.
> Error:rw_select_mux_channel: channel: written = 3, read = 0
> Warn:rw_read_at24c02a_eeprom: rw_select_mux_channel() failed for mux 0 channel 3 (ret = -1)
> Warn:get_lp_pwr_usage: read LP EEPROM failed for slot 10
> Slot 10 will not be powered on.
> Error:rw_select_mux_channel: channel: written = 2, read = 0
> Warn:rw_read_at24c02a_eeprom: rw_select_mux_channel() failed for mux 0 channel 2 (ret = -1)
> Warn:get_lp_pwr_usage: read LP EEPROM failed for slot 13
> Slot 13 will not be powered on.
> Error:rw_select_mux_channel: channel: written = 2, read = 0
> Warn:rw_read_at24c02a_eeprom: rw_select_mux_channel() failed for mux 0 channel 2 (ret = -1)
> Warn:get_lp_pwr_usage: read LP EEPROM failed for slot 15
> Slot 15 will not be powered on.
> Error:rw_select_mux_channel: channel: written = 0, read = 0
> Warn:rw_read_at24c02a_eeprom: rw_select_mux_channel() failed for mux 0 channel 0 (ret = -1)
> WARN: Can't get manufacture information for switch fabric
> Error:rw_select_mux_channel: channel: written = 1, read = 0
> Warn:rw_read_at24c02a_eeprom: rw_select_mux_channel() failed for mux 0 channel 1 (ret = -1)
> WARN: Can't get manufacture information for switch fabric
> Error:rw_select_mux_channel: channel: written = 2, read = 0
> Warn:rw_read_at24c02a_eeprom: rw_select_mux_channel() failed for mux 0 channel 2 (ret = -1)
> WARN: Can't get manufacture information for switch fabric
> Error:rw_select_mux_channel: channel: written = 3, read = 0
> Warn:rw_read_at24c02a_eeprom: rw_select_mux_channel() failed for mux 0 channel 3 (ret = -1)
> WARN: Can't get manufacture information for switch fabric
> Error:rw_select_mux_channel: channel: written = 6, read = 0
> Warn:rw_read_24aa64_eeprom: rw_select_mux_channel() failed for mux 0 channel 6 (ret = -1)
> Error:rw_select_mux_channel: channel: written = 6, read = 0
> Warn:rw_write_24aa64_eeprom: rw_select_mux_channel() failed for mux 0 channel 6 (ret = -1)
> BOOTP: init relay agent, port closed 0
> PIM4: Initialized for 2345 interfaces
> PIM6: Initialized for 2345 interfaces
> Load config data from flash memory...
> Error:rw_get_power_on_mask: Can't get power usage for slot 3, fail to bring it up
> Error:rw_get_power_on_mask: Can't get power usage for slot 6, fail to bring it up
> Error:rw_get_power_on_mask: Can't get power usage for slot 8, fail to bring it up
> Error:rw_get_power_on_mask: Can't get power usage for slot 10, fail to bring it up
> Error:rw_get_power_on_mask: Can't get power usage for slot 13, fail to bring it up
> Error:rw_get_power_on_mask: Can't get power usage for slot 15, fail to bring it up
> INFO: Enough power available now to power on slot 1
> Error:rw_select_mux_channel: channel: written = 6, read = 0
> Warn:rw_read_24aa64_eeprom: rw_select_mux_channel() failed for mux 0 channel 6 (ret = -1)
> ACL configured, you must not change SSH port number
> 
> INFO: Enough power available now to power on slot 3
> switch-phx-11>INFO: Enough power available now to power on slot 6
> All tasks have completed their initializations
> Error:rw_select_mux_channel: channel: written = 7, read = 35
> Warn:rw_read_thermal_sensor_reg: rw_select_mux_channel() failed for mux 0 channel 7 (ret = -1)
> Error:rw_read_temperature_LM95221: rw_read_thermal_sensor_reg() failed (ret = -1)
> WARN: Can't read active mgmt's temperature!
> Error:rw_select_mux_channel: channel: written = 0, read = 35
> Warn:rw_read_thermal_sensor_reg: rw_select_mux_channel() failed for mux 0 channel 0 (ret = -1)
> Error:rw_read_temperature_LM75: rw_read_thermal_sensor_reg() failed for temperature register (ret = -1)
> WARN: Can't read SNM1 temperature!
> Start code flash synchronization to standby MP.
> Code flash synchronization to standby MP is done.
> Error:rw_select_mux_channel: channel: written = 1, read = 35
> Warn:rw_read_thermal_sensor_reg: rw_select_mux_channel() failed for mux 0 channel 1 (ret = -1)
> Error:rw_read_temperature_LM75: rw_read_thermal_sensor_reg() failed for temperature register (ret = -1)
> WARN: Can't read SNM2 temperature!
> Error:rw_select_mux_channel: channel: written = 2, read = 35
> Warn:rw_read_thermal_sensor_reg: rw_select_mux_channel() failed for mux 0 channel 2 (ret = -1)
> Error:rw_read_temperature_LM75: rw_read_thermal_sensor_reg() failed for temperature register (ret = -1)
> WARN: Can't read SNM3 temperature!
> 
> _______________________________________________
> foundry-nsp mailing list
> foundry-nsp at puck.nether.net
> http://puck.nether.net/mailman/listinfo/foundry-nsp



More information about the foundry-nsp mailing list